There are multiple causes of stick drift. Sometimes it can be caused by damage—like dropping it—for example. Other times it can be caused by normal wear and tear. Fortunately, a lot of the time, it is simply caused by a buildup of debris in the sensor.How do I stop controller drift?
The best way to prevent stick drift is to make sure the controller isn't passively exposed to stuff that might be floating in the air. Additionally, we recommend not snacking while gaming. Can you get rid of stick drift?
Use compressed air to clean out any dust and debris that might have gotten stuck in the joystick modules. You can also use a cotton swab slightly damp with Isopropyl rubbing alcohol to clean it out. Just make sure you let the alcohol completely dry before putting the controller back together.Which controller has the least stick drift?

Stick drift can be caused by debris getting down into the module. In particular, dust is one of your principal enemies because it is everywhere. Keep your controller away from dusty places. Keep your controller and your hands as clean as possible.Does replacing joystick fix drift?
